Amino-tethered Ni<sub>3</sub>S<sub>2</sub>/MoS<sub>2</sub> heterojunction for coupling electrochemical 5-hydroxymethylfurfural oxidation with 4-nitrophenol hydrogenation
Tao Chen, Yulong Li, Fangpei Ma, Mingdong Sun, Ping Fu, Xiaoling Liu, Yu Zhou, Jun Wang
Abstract
Continuous paired electrochemical refining consists of two compartments: anodic 5-hydroxymethylfurfural oxidation (right-hand side) and cathodic 4-nitrophenol hydrogenation (left-hand side).
